- Scope and Content
- The recordings capture footage of the following: aerial scenes, flying Cessna plane, air show, flying club, Rosella Bjornson with her Cessna; everyday life on a farm, farming activities, children play, pond skating and hockey, snow shoveling, moving a barn, family vacation and more

- History Biographical
- Ken Bjornson came to the Champion district in 1937 with H.A. Bjornsons, from Coaldale. They moved onto the former Jopling farm. In 1945, Ken Bjornson married Mary Downing from Carmangay and took up residence on the Bowman farm. The couple had three daughters - Rosella, Grace and Gloria. Ken Bjornson have had private Pilot's license for twenty two years and we have been active in the Flying Farmer Organization since it started in Alberta. Rosella holds the distinction of being the first female pilot for a commercial airline in North America and the first woman member of the Canadian Airline Pilots Association. Rosella received her education at Champion, Vulcan, and took a four year course at the University of Calgary. She started flying at the age of 17, obtained her private pilot's license in Lethbridge, then her Commercial and Instructor courses in Calgary. Later she became a Flying Instructor at the Winnipeg Flying Club. Over the years, she worked for a variety of commercial airlines, most recently Air Canada and Zip. In 1997, Rosella Bjornson was inducted into the Canadian Aviation Hall of Fame. In 2004, she was inducted into the Women in Aviation International Hall of Fame. [source: Cleverville - Champion 1905-1970. Champion History Committee, 1970. Pages 590-591]
